Alan C wrote a review Jun 2017
Melbourne, Australia
1.0 of 5 bubbles
We arrived at 3 am and were woken up at 7am by reception staff not impressed!
Anyway we were awake and looked around at what looked like a nice villa in the photos which we had booked on Jet star, who in turn flicked the booking off to Expedia ?.
What a dump the place was filthy to say the least.The stone spa tub was disgusting and did not work anyway,and the stonework was crumbling into the tub,the shower holder was position at knee height great for midgets.
It only had a TV in the bedroom which did not turn off.The Kitchen was worse thecooking pots and utensils you would properly find at the tip and we couldn't cook anyway because the gas bottle was missing.the so called private pool was full of rubbish. Needless to say we walked out of a 8 day stay after only a 4 hour cat nap.
In all honesty the place was a demo job and why anybody would have it on their site for rent is beyond belief . Shame on you.
We kissed our money goodby went into Kuta and stayed at the Kuta Puri in Poppys Lane just paradise Read our review.

traceyrosenboom wrote a review Jun 2018
Surfers Paradise, Australia
3.0 of 5 bubbles
Stayed at this villa for 3 nights. Loved the private pool. We wanted a garden themed villa and that’s what we got. There was a huge kitchen and huge spa bath. Although I unfortunately couldn’t get the spa to work. The outside shower was a cool experience just need to make sure your main door is locked. We found it to be a bit out of town from restaurants and what not so we had to catch taxi or scooter but didn’t cost too much to come back and forth. Overall not a bad villa. Hosts were really nice and accommodating.

mariaperez752 wrote a review May 2018
Western Ireland, Ireland
3.0 of 5 bubbles
We just spend 2 weeks at the rishi Villa with my family , we really enjoyed our stay there.
It was cheap, the villas are very spacious. Private pools, kitchens, huge bathrooms with dressings, outdoor showers, nice size garden with beautiful frangipani trees.
There were a connecting door between our 2 villas which was very handy for us.
The staff was very nice, discreet and helpful, made us feel at home.
However the experience was great we found that the villas are left out, the bathroom in one room was a bit falling apart ( leaking sink,bath tub damaged,handle door broken), the ustensiles in the kitchen were old ( really needs new pans) and too few, the fridge was on the way out.
The gardens could be more looked after. The entrance is dark and not really visible. It's a great place but in need of attention, there is an amazing potential.
We hope our review will give the will to start a few jobs and make it great again as it probably was in the past.
